Ba1Al1Cr1Cu1O5 is a quaternary oxide semiconductor combining barium, aluminum, chromium, and copper in a single-phase structure. This is a research-stage compound rather than a commercial material; it represents exploration within the family of mixed-metal oxides for potential optoelectronic and catalytic applications. The combination of transition metals (Cr, Cu) with alkaline earth (Ba) and amphoteric (Al) cations suggests interest in tuning bandgap, charge carrier behavior, or catalytic surface activity for emerging device or environmental applications.
